實(shí)用軟件測(cè)試教程(第2版)(21世紀(jì)高等學(xué)校規(guī)劃教材·軟件工程)
定 價(jià):39 元
叢書名:21世紀(jì)高等學(xué)校規(guī)劃教材·軟件工程
- 作者:王法勝,李續(xù)成,溫艷冬 編著
- 出版時(shí)間:2014/4/1
- ISBN:9787302333647
- 出 版 社:清華大學(xué)出版社
- 中圖法分類:TP311.5
- 頁(yè)碼:285
- 紙張:膠版紙
- 版次:2
- 開本:16開
王法勝、李緒成、溫艷冬編著的《實(shí)用軟件測(cè)試 教程》主要介紹軟件測(cè)試基礎(chǔ)理論和測(cè)試技術(shù),以及 自動(dòng)化測(cè)試工具的使用方法。全書共分為11章。第1 章為測(cè)試基礎(chǔ)部分,主要講解軟件測(cè)試的基礎(chǔ)理論。
第2章和第3章講解測(cè)試用例的設(shè)計(jì)方法,較全面地介 紹了常用的黑盒、白盒測(cè)試用例設(shè)計(jì)方法,以及IBM Rational Purify測(cè)試工具的使用方法。第4章介紹了 單元測(cè)試的相關(guān)內(nèi)容,以及常用的測(cè)試框架JUnit、 HttpUnit、HtmlUnit等。第5章介紹了集成測(cè)試的理 論及方法。第6章和第7章分別系統(tǒng)地介紹了功能測(cè)試 和性能測(cè)試,還介紹了功能及性能自動(dòng)化測(cè)試工具的 使用方法,對(duì)主流的HP系列、IBM Rational系列自動(dòng) 化測(cè)試工具進(jìn)行了較為詳細(xì)的講解。第8章和第9章分 別介紹了本地化測(cè)試和網(wǎng)絡(luò)互聯(lián)與測(cè)試的相關(guān)內(nèi)容。
第10章和第11章分別介紹測(cè)試環(huán)境搭建技術(shù)以及軟件 測(cè)試管理理論,還簡(jiǎn)要介紹了QC的使用方法。
《實(shí)用軟件測(cè)試教程》可作為高等院校、高職高 專院校、示范性軟件學(xué)院的軟件工程、軟件測(cè)試、軟 件技術(shù)以及計(jì)算機(jī)相關(guān)專業(yè)的學(xué)生軟件測(cè)試課程的教 材,也可作為從事軟件開發(fā)和軟件測(cè)試工作的專業(yè)技 術(shù)人員學(xué)習(xí)軟件測(cè)試的參考書和培訓(xùn)教材。
王法勝、李緒成、溫艷冬編著的《實(shí)用軟件測(cè)試教程》是在總結(jié)了作者多年教學(xué)軟件測(cè)試課程建設(shè)和教學(xué)經(jīng)驗(yàn),以及作者在軟件公司從事測(cè)試工作的經(jīng)驗(yàn)的基礎(chǔ)上進(jìn)行編寫的。在編寫過程中,作者參考了大量的國(guó)內(nèi)外參考文獻(xiàn)資料,不斷進(jìn)行充實(shí)和總結(jié),最終完成了本書的編寫工作。本書原稿及第1版經(jīng)過了多輪的試用,經(jīng)過了實(shí)踐的檢驗(yàn)。本書適用于高等院校、高職高專院校、示范性軟件學(xué)院的軟件工程、軟件測(cè)試、軟件技術(shù)等專業(yè),以及計(jì)算機(jī)相關(guān)專業(yè)的學(xué)生使用,可作為軟件測(cè)試課程的教材; 本書也適用于從事軟件開發(fā)和軟件測(cè)試工作的專業(yè)技術(shù)人員,作為學(xué)習(xí)軟件測(cè)試的參考書和培訓(xùn)教材。
軟件測(cè)試正在成為IT產(chǎn)業(yè)生命力的重要保障,越來越多的高校開設(shè)了相關(guān)課程并設(shè)置了與軟件測(cè)試相關(guān)的專業(yè)方向以培養(yǎng)測(cè)試方面的人才,旺盛的需求在高校培養(yǎng)體系中不斷得以體現(xiàn)。與此相得益彰的是軟件測(cè)試相關(guān)的書籍的不斷出現(xiàn)!秾(shí)用軟件測(cè)試教程》(第1版)自問世以來,得到了讀者較為廣泛的關(guān)注,讓作為作者的我們受寵若驚,部分高校的同行陸續(xù)通過電子郵件給我們提出了許多寶貴的修改意見。匯總了同行們的意見后,我們決定對(duì)第1版進(jìn)行修訂,使得這本書能夠在保留原有風(fēng)格的同時(shí),更適合學(xué)生們學(xué)習(xí)參考。
全書共分為11章。第1章介紹了軟件測(cè)試的基礎(chǔ)理論,從軟件開發(fā)過程開始,由淺入深,用較為簡(jiǎn)潔的語(yǔ)言概述了軟件測(cè)試的發(fā)展歷程,從定義、軟件缺陷、分類、過程模型、測(cè)試的原則、測(cè)試的誤區(qū)等幾個(gè)方面,讓讀者初步了解軟件測(cè)試框架。第2章介紹了黑盒測(cè)試用例設(shè)計(jì)方法,對(duì)常用的等價(jià)類劃分法、邊界值分析法、決策表法、場(chǎng)景法、正交實(shí)驗(yàn)法等進(jìn)行了介紹。尤其是對(duì)日益受到重視的場(chǎng)景法,本書從理論到實(shí)踐,進(jìn)行了系統(tǒng)講解。第3章介紹了白盒測(cè)試用例設(shè)計(jì)方法,主要講解邏輯覆蓋、基本路徑、循環(huán)測(cè)試、代碼審查等內(nèi)容,并在最后一部分介紹了IBM Rational Purify測(cè)試工具的實(shí)際運(yùn)用。第4章介紹了單元測(cè)試及常用的單元測(cè)試框架JUnit、HttpUnit和HtmlUnit。第5章介紹了集成測(cè)試的基本理論與方法。第6章和第7章主要介紹了與功能及性能測(cè)試的基本理論及實(shí)踐相關(guān)的內(nèi)容,并著重介紹了HP QuickTest Professional、IBM Rational Robot、IBM Rational Functional Tester等功能自動(dòng)化測(cè)試工具,HP LoadRunner、IBM Rational Performance Tester等性能自動(dòng)化測(cè)試工具的實(shí)際應(yīng)用。第8章介紹了本地化測(cè)試的相關(guān)內(nèi)容,包括基本概念、簡(jiǎn)體中文本地化規(guī)范、本地化測(cè)試工程師等內(nèi)容。第9章以計(jì)算機(jī)網(wǎng)絡(luò)技術(shù)為基礎(chǔ),講述了網(wǎng)絡(luò)互聯(lián)與測(cè)試的基礎(chǔ)知識(shí),包括OSI的七層模型、TCP/IP協(xié)議族、IP地址分類、ping命令、tracert命令、ipconfig命令、arp命令、ftp命令和網(wǎng)絡(luò)故障分析。第10章介紹了測(cè)試環(huán)境搭建的內(nèi)容,包括測(cè)試環(huán)境的概述、Windows系統(tǒng)及Linux系統(tǒng)環(huán)境下的典型測(cè)試環(huán)境搭建以及常見問題的解決方法。第11章介紹了軟件測(cè)試管理的相關(guān)內(nèi)容,包括缺陷管理、團(tuán)隊(duì)管理、風(fēng)險(xiǎn)管理、過程管理,最后簡(jiǎn)單介紹了Quality Center測(cè)試管理工具。本書每一章的最后都有小結(jié)部分,供讀者在學(xué)習(xí)過程中進(jìn)行階段性總結(jié)。
本書是在總結(jié)了作者多年教學(xué)軟件測(cè)試課程建設(shè)和教學(xué)經(jīng)驗(yàn),以及作者在軟件公司從事測(cè)試工作的經(jīng)驗(yàn)的基礎(chǔ)上進(jìn)行編寫的。在編寫過程中,作者參考了大量的國(guó)內(nèi)外參考文獻(xiàn)資料,不斷進(jìn)行充實(shí)和總結(jié),最終完成了本書的編寫工作。本書原稿及第1版經(jīng)過了多輪的試用,經(jīng)過了實(shí)踐的檢驗(yàn)。本書適用于高等院校、高職高專院校、示范性軟件學(xué)院的軟件工程、軟件測(cè)試、軟件技術(shù)等專業(yè),以及計(jì)算機(jī)相關(guān)專業(yè)的學(xué)生使用,可作為軟件測(cè)試課程的教材; 本書也適用于從事軟件開發(fā)和軟件測(cè)試工作的專業(yè)技術(shù)人員,作為學(xué)習(xí)軟件測(cè)試的參考書和培訓(xùn)教材。
在編寫過程中,作者得到了多位老師和前輩的幫助,在此對(duì)他們表示感謝。同時(shí),我們要感謝清華大學(xué)出版社的編輯,他們?cè)诒緯霭娴倪^程中提出了認(rèn)真細(xì)致的修改意見,使得本書在最大程度上避免了錯(cuò)誤的出現(xiàn)。
對(duì)于書中存在的不足之處,懇請(qǐng)讀者批評(píng)指正。
編者
2013年12月
第1章 軟件測(cè)試基礎(chǔ) 1.1 軟件開發(fā)過程 1.1.1 線性順序模型 1.1.2 原型實(shí)現(xiàn)模型 1.1.3 螺旋模型 1.2 軟件測(cè)試概述 1.2.1 軟件缺陷的案例 1.2.2 軟件測(cè)試的發(fā)展 1.2.3 軟件測(cè)試的定義 1.2.4 軟件缺陷的定義 1.2.5 軟件測(cè)試的分類 1.3 軟件測(cè)試過程模型 1.3.1 V模型 1.3.2 W模型 1.3.3 H模型 1.4 軟件測(cè)試的原則與誤區(qū) 1.4.1 軟件測(cè)試的原則 1.4.2 軟件測(cè)試的誤區(qū) 本章小結(jié)……第2章 黑盒測(cè)試用例設(shè)計(jì)方法第3章 白盒測(cè)試用例設(shè)計(jì)方法第4章 單元測(cè)試第5章 集成測(cè)試第6章 功能測(cè)試第7章 性能測(cè)試第8章 本地化測(cè)試第9章 網(wǎng)絡(luò)互聯(lián)與測(cè)試第10章 測(cè)試環(huán)境搭建第11章 軟件測(cè)試管理